Faith Dragiewicz scores four as Alpena blanks Cheboygan 5-0

News Photo by Leslianne Johns Alpena's Faith Dragiewicz runs for the ball in a home varsity soccer game on Saturday. Dragiewicz scored four of the team's five goals to shut out Cheboygan 5-0.

ALPENA — Senior forward Faith Dragiewicz delivered a standout performance on Tuesday night, scoring four goals to lead the Alpena High School girls varsity soccer team to a 5-0 shutout victory over Cheboygan.

Dragiewicz wasted no time putting Alpena on the board, scoring just over five minutes into the first half off a pass from Sophie Kindt. She followed up with a second goal assisted by Anna Skiba, and completed her first-half hat trick with an unassisted strike to give the Wildcats a 3-0 lead at halftime.

“We just kept pushing their back line and finding the back of the net,” Dragiewicz said. “They played a flat defense, and it created great holes for us to create scoring opportunities.”

Cheboygan picked up a yellow card midway through the second half at the 22:17 mark. Less than a minute later, Dragiewicz struck again — this time assisted by Kiera Paad — for her fourth goal of the game.

Sophie Kindt capped off the night with a penalty kick goal with 10:46 remaining to make it 5-0.

“Our dynamic connection on the field is what makes our offense click,” Dragiewicz said. “Everyone was making great passes and through balls that gave me the chance to finish.”

As a senior leader, Dragiewicz also recognized the team’s defensive efforts.

“In my head, scoring is like repaying the defense for their hard work,” she said. “They are the backbone of the team and are key to us winning games.”

Looking ahead, she added, “We just need to keep doing what we’re doing and be more aggressive. I want to keep working on winning more 50/50 balls off goal kicks and drop kicks to help support our midfield.”
